Chelsea join chase for Emenike

NikeSuper Eagles’ striker, Emanuel Emenike, has caught the fancy of Chelsea FC, and the Londoners have joined the race to ask for his services.

Jose Mourinho-tutored side have been shopping for legs to strengthen their attack which they believe is the team’s major problem and the Nigerian hit man is considered as a material for the job.
Turkish sports newspaper, Fanatik, reported that the Blues had been closely linked with Emenike, who is currently plying his trade with Fenerbahçe in Turkey, last summer and have been keeping tabs on the Nigerian international this season.

was reported that the Eagles’ bully striker had received the news with elation, and hoping that the deal sail through.
“I have always dreamed of playing in the Premier League,” Emenike said. “If I get the opportunity to play in England I wouldn’t turn it down.”

But despite wanting a Premier League move Emenike recently revealed that he is happy at Fenerbahçe.
“When I joined Fenerbahçe, my goal was to win the league and that became a reality,” he said in an interview with AMK.
Tottenham, Arsenal and Zenit St Petersburg have also been scouting Emenike whose current club claims now worth 20 million pounds.
Emenike has been in impressive form for Nigeria in the World Cup and has 10 goals in 21 internationals.
The 27-year-old rejoined Fenerbahçe last summer from Spartak Moscow for €13 million and scored 12 goals in addition to 9 assists this season.
